Why does RHEL7 anaconda try to get a DHCP IP address even if kickstart on the DVD ISO has mentioned static IP in a DHCP less network?
Issue
- The kickstart file is embedded in the DVD is of Red Hat Enterprise Linux 7, and while booting with the same,
anacondatries to get DHCP IP address. - The network doesn't have DHCP server, so the installation fails.
- The following
networkline is mentioned incdrom:/ks.cfgfile
network --bootproto=static --device=eth0 --ip=192.168.0.1 --netmask=255.255.255.0 --gateway=192.168.0.254 --nameserver=192.168.0.254,4.2.2.2 --activate
Environment
- Red Hat Enterprise Linux 7
- Kickstart DVD iso
